Output 12ba64b6d8c4133cb24b97189a73a770af5b014a0fff3f86710c96bcea525bb6:6

value
464073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ea07cd92fb5501c9482e1852fb3096569209371c OP_EQUAL
address
3P2TPbW8zons6ndLk3Eom9kAzVd2PmPaRQ
transaction
12ba64b6d8c4133cb24b97189a73a770af5b014a0fff3f86710c96bcea525bb6
confirmations
328018
spent
true